国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 數據庫 > MySQL > 正文

MySQL的Data_ADD函數與日期格式化函數說明

2024-07-24 12:43:44
字體:
來源:轉載
供稿:網友
    DATE_ADD(date,INTERVAL expr type) DATE_SUB(date,INTERVAL expr type)

    這些函數執行日期運算。 date 是一個 DATETIME 或DATE值,用來指定起始時間。 expr 是一個表達式,用來指定從起始日期添加或減去的時間間隔值。  Expr是一個字符串;對于負值的時間間隔,它可以以一個 ‘-'開頭。 type 為關鍵詞,它指示了表達式被解釋的方式。 

    關鍵詞INTERVA及 type 分類符均不區分大小寫。

    以下表顯示了typeexpr 參數的關系:

    type

    預期的 expr 格式

    MICROSECOND

    MICROSECONDS

    SECOND

    SECONDS

    MINUTE

    MINUTES

    HOUR

    HOURS

    DAY

    DAYS

    WEEK

    WEEKS

    MONTH

    MONTHS

    QUARTER

    QUARTERS

    YEAR

    YEARS

    SECOND_MICROSECOND

    'SECONDS.MICROSECONDS'

    MINUTE_MICROSECOND

    'MINUTES.MICROSECONDS'

    MINUTE_SECOND

    'MINUTES:SECONDS'

    HOUR_MICROSECOND

    'HOURS.MICROSECONDS'

    HOUR_SECOND

    'HOURS:MINUTES:SECONDS'

    HOUR_MINUTE

    'HOURS:MINUTES'

    DAY_MICROSECOND

    'DAYS.MICROSECONDS'

    DAY_SECOND

    'DAYS HOURS:MINUTES:SECONDS'

    DAY_MINUTE

    'DAYS HOURS:MINUTES'

    DAY_HOUR

    'DAYS HOURS'

    YEAR_MONTH

    'YEARS-MONTHS'

    MySQL 允許任何expr 格式中的標點分隔符。表中所顯示的是建議的 分隔符。若 date 參數是一個 DATE 值,而你的計算只會包括 YEAR、MONTH和DAY部分(即, 沒有時間部分), 其結果是一個DATE 值。否則,結果將是一個 DATETIME值。

    若位于另一端的表達式是一個日期或日期時間值 , 則INTERVAL expr type只允許在 + 操作符的兩端。對于 –操作符,  INTERVAL expr type 只允許在其右端,原因是從一個時間間隔中提取一個日期或日期時間值是毫無意義的。 (見下面的例子)。

    mysql> SELECT '1997-12-31 23:59:59' + INTERVAL 1 SECOND;

            -> '1998-01-01 00:00:00'

    mysql> SELECT INTERVAL 1 DAY + '1997-12-31';

            -> '1998-01-01'

發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 平罗县| 吉木乃县| 安丘市| 赫章县| 大悟县| 高安市| 夏邑县| 社旗县| 北流市| 和硕县| 饶阳县| 武清区| 宜阳县| 龙口市| 庆安县| 康平县| 灯塔市| 雷山县| 西平县| 阿瓦提县| 枣阳市| 博罗县| 布尔津县| 新巴尔虎左旗| 民丰县| 梅河口市| 贵州省| 韶山市| 左贡县| 河间市| 贺兰县| 遂平县| 响水县| 正定县| 宜昌市| 贵州省| 郑州市| 廉江市| 固原市| 谷城县| 平阳县|